Where does “កម្ពុជាក្រោម” come from?
កម្ពុជាក្រោម (Khmer) comes from Khmer កម្ពុជា, from Pali kamboja, from Sanskrit काम्बोज, from Hindi कम्बोज — Kamboj.
កម្ពុជាក្រោម (Khmer): Kampuchea Krom, southern portion of Vietnam that was formerly Cambodian territory
